The association between intestinal microbiome and autoimmune uveitis.

Alterations in the gut microbiome are linked to immune-mediated diseases like uveitis. Targeting the microbiome offers potential new therapies for these sight-threatening conditions.

Background:
- The gut microbiome is crucial for immune and intestinal homeostasis.
- Microbiome dysbiosis is implicated in numerous immune-mediated diseases.
Purpose of the Study:
- To review the role of intestinal microbiota in immune-mediated ocular pathologies.
- To explore microbiome-targeted therapeutic strategies for uveitis.
Main Methods:
- Comprehensive literature search conducted using PubMed and Google Scholar.
Main Results:
- Intestinal dysbiosis, influenced by host genetics and other factors, is associated with immune-mediated disorders.
- Studies demonstrate the intestinal microbiota's role in uveitis pathogenesis, potentially triggering or exacerbating autoimmune ocular inflammation.
Conclusions:
- Changes in intestinal microbiota composition can lead to immune-mediated ocular diseases.
- Targeting the microbiome presents a promising avenue for novel therapeutic interventions in severe, potentially blinding ocular conditions.
